Heavy rains forecast in J&K; MeT warns of flash floods, landslides from July 16 to 23 - The Legitimate
The Meteorological Centre Srinagar has issued a weather advisory predicting a prolonged spell of rain across Jammu and Kashmir over the next eight days, warning of potential flash floods, landslides, and shooting stones at vulnerable locations. MeT Issues Weather Advisory; Warns Of Heavy Rain, Flash Floods In J&K
SRINAGAR, Jul 16: The Meteorological Department Srinagar has issued an advisory for Jammu and Kashmir, warning of heavy to very heavy rainfall, flash floods, and landslide risks in the coming days.
